hi guys

i have had a beat for the last year and kept it garaged and just sold my old car and am driving the beat regular for the first time....i have a problem which i think is the alternator drive belt....when idling i get a screaming noise coming from the engine and its seems to occur when i have greater use of the electrics lights etc. it goes when i take off.... i think the belt could be new and maybe needs tightening.... i know very little bout cars but wanna learn on the beat...can anyone tell me how 2 go about fixing the problem?

thanks

new beat owner in dublin
